Line-of-Duty Deaths, 1999

July 4: Captain Roger McEwen, 52, of the Hanover Volunteer Fire Department, Rockford, Alabama, and one of its founding members, died of a massive heart attack while fighting a fire in a modular home.

July 7: Lieutenant Larry Lehman, 51, a 35-year veteran of the Lebanon (PA) Volunteer Fire Department, suffered a fatal heart attack while directing traffic at the scene of a brush fire.

July 9: Firefighter Costello N. Robinson, a 36-year veteran of the Washington, D.C., Fire Department, died of a massive heart attack while hospitalized and awaiting surgery for a separate injury suffered while on a smoke investigation.

July 15: Firefighter Bryan Pottberg, 25, a four-year member of the Lee`s Summit (MO) Fire Department, died after experiencing difficulties while participating in a dive exercise.

July 18: Firefighter Martin Stiles. 40, of the Los Angeles County Fire Camp 19, died while clearing a fire break at a brush fire in Ventura County, California. He slipped and fell off a 150-foot drop.
